Chilquinta Energía, a wholly-owned subsidiary of State Grid Corporation of China (State Grid), held a launch ceremony for its 2025 Winter Operations Plan, which also marked the official deployment of Chinese-made live insulation coating robots.

To prepare for the challenges of the upcoming winter, Chilquinta Energía developed a comprehensive Winter Operations Plan for 2025, which includes nearly 970 preventive maintenance tasks. A highlight of the plan is the introduction of the Chinese-made live insulation coating robot — its first use in Latin America.
Chilquinta Energía operates in Chile’s Valparaíso Region, an area with dense vegetation and frequent conflicts between power lines and trees, where medium-voltage lines typically have a low insulation rate. The use of the robot, which offers both safety and cost-efficiency, is expected to significantly enhance the reliability of power supply in the region.
This deployment also reflects the continued efforts of State Grid to promote the global application of Chinese technologies.
